The Goan coastline, with its tapestry of golden sands, sun-kissed islands, lush mangroves, and blue skies, makes for an alluring destination. Tourists have discovered that the best way to capture it all is from the deck of a yacht cutting through azure waters
From watching the sun dip below the horizon while standing on a gently swaying deck, to proposing to the love of your life, Indians are always looking for new ways to make unforgettable memories. Keen to create a “never-before” experience for the ‘Gram’, many tourists are turning to yachts, and Goa has them aplenty.
Yacht operators in Goa say tourists are willing to pay top dollar, which is anywhere between Rs 12,000 and Rs 75,000, for a front row seat to witness nature’s masterpiece – a multi-hued sunset or a palette of verdant mangroves – all while sipping on champagne.
